**Ticket: Dataloader settings drifted after N+1 fix**

For new folks: we fixed a GraphQL N+1 on the Mistral order list by adding batched dataloaders. Staging drifted back to per-row fetching after a config rollback, so query counts spiked again. Staging is now corrected.

Every environment should run the dataloader settings shown below.

deployment values, bahop-fahag:
[silok]
host = silok.lumictech.test
user = silok_svc
database = silok_prod

## Handover: Nightly Search Reindex (Lanternfish)

Hey newcomers — passing the torch on the Lanternfish reindex. It kicks off at 02:10 and rebuilds the product index from the Coldwater replica. If it stalls past 04:00, don't panic; just restart the crawler pod and it resumes from the checkpoint. One gotcha: the admin CLI needs the ops keyring unlocked, which only two of us could do until now. To unlock it yourself, use the recovery passphrase below.

strongbox words: druvan-lamys-eliius-jorax-istox-soreth-ulays-gilix-ralix-oliiel-norwyn-casvan-praius

**Ticket: Config drift on Largediff staging vs. prod**

Security review flagged drift between Largediff's staging and production nodes. Staging has chunked-diff sandboxing disabled and a larger max upload size, both changed manually in June and never committed. Prod still enforces the reviewed baseline. Risk: untrusted large files parsed outside the sandbox on staging, which holds customer fixtures. Requesting sign-off to force-sync staging to the baseline tonight. For the review, the approved production values are listed below.

deployment values, kahof-fawep:
[casdor]
host = casdor.zemvarworks.corp
user = casdor_svc
database = casdor_prod